YouTube Provides More Information When Users Search Election-Related Topics

They include presidential and congressional candidates, voter registration, how to vote

YouTube rolled out additional information panels to be displayed when people search for information related to the 2020 presidential election.

Users searching for 2020 presidential or federal congressional candidates will see an information panel with details about those candidates above their search results.

Searches for specific queries related to voter registration will see an information panel (English and Spanish) directing them to parent company Google’s “how to register to vote” feature, where they can find information specific to the state they live in, including deadlines, registration options and how to check registration status.

Likewise, searches for specific queries on how to vote will bring up an information panel directing people to Google’s “how to vote” feature, where they can access authoritative information about how to vote in their state—such as identification requirements and deadlines for registration and voting—as well as guidance on different means of voting, such as voting by mail.
